/* CSS Document */

#holdingLayer {
	position:absolute;
	/*left:5px;*/
	width: 760px;
	left:50%;
	margin-left: -380px;
	top:8px; 
	z-index:0;
}

#buttonLayer {
	position:relative;
	left:0px;
	width: 147px;
	top:0px; 
	z-index:20;
}

#backgroundimageLayer {
	position:absolute;
	left:312px;
	width: 294px;
	top: 676px; 
	height:279px;
	background-image:   url(images/background.gif);
	background-repeat: no-repeat; 
	z-index:1;
}

#textL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	z-index:3;
}

body, p {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 12px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

.bodytextbold {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 12px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

h1  {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 14px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: italic;
}

h2  {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 13px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

h3  {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#1D4B6D;
	font-size: 14px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

LI {
	list-style-type:disc;
	font-family: Arial, Helvetica, sans-serif;
	color:#21557C;
	font-size: 12px;
	font-weight:bold;
	margin:0px;
	padding:0;
}

/*   CONTACT FORM PAGE    */

.contactFormText {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-style: normal;
	line-height: normal;
	font-weight: normal;
	font-variant: normal;
	text-transform: none;
	color: #FFFFFF;
}

#contactP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:auto; 
	z-index:3;
}

#contactpagebackgroundimageLayer {
	position:absolute;
	left:465px;
	width: 294px;
	top: 511px; 
	height:279px;
	background-image:   url(images/background.gif);
	background-repeat: no-repeat; 
	z-index:2;
}

html>body #contactpagebackgroundimageLayer {
	top: 521px;
} 

a.mailtoLink {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 12px;
	color: #21557C; 
	text-decoration:underline; 
	font-weight: bold;
}

a.mailtoLink:hover { 
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line;
	font-size: 12px;
	color: #000000;
	font-weight: bold;
}

/*   SEND EMAIL PAGE    */

#sendemailP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:390px;
	z-index:3;
}

#sendemailbackgroundimageLayer {
	position:absolute;
	left:465px;
	width: 294px;
	top: 234px; 
	height:279px;
	background-image:   url(images/background.gif);
	background-repeat: no-repeat; 
	z-index:2;
}



.bodytextbold14 {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 14px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

.errorRed {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 16p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: red;
}

.smlerrorRed {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10pt;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: red;
}

a.backlink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#21557C;
	text-decoration: none;
}

a.backlink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#5EA4D7;
	text-decoration: underline;
}


/*   LOCATE US PAGE    */

#locateUsP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:469px;
	z-index:3;
}

#locateUsbackgroundimageLayer {
	position:absolute;
	left:465px;
	width: 294px;
	top: 313px; 
	height:279px;
	background-image:   url(images/background1.gif);
	background-repeat: no-repeat; 
	z-index:2;
}

/*   ABOUT US PAGE    */

#aboutUsP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:431px;
	z-index:3;
}

#aboutUsbackgroundimageLayer {
	position:absolute;
	left:529px;
	width: 230px;
	top: 328px; 
	height:226px;
	background-image:   url(images/background2.gif);
	background-repeat: no-repeat; 
	z-index:2;
}

/*   PARTY WALL PAGE    */

#partywallP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:2584px;
	z-index:3;
}

#partywallbackgroundimageLayer {
	position:absolute;
	left:465px;
	width: 294px;
	/*top: 2428px;*/ 
	top: 2428px;
	height:279px;
	background-image:   url(images/background3.gif);
	background-repeat: no-repeat; 
	z-index:2;
}

.partywalltext {	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	color: #1D4B6D;
	font-size: 12px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

.italicboldtext {
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 13px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: italic;
}

LI.normal {
	list-style-type:disc;
	font-family: Arial, Helvetica, sans-serif;
	color:#21557C;
	font-size: 12px;
	font-weight:normal;
	margin:0px;
	padding:0;
}

a.downloadLink {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 12px;
	color: #21557C; 
	text-decoration:underline; 
	font-weight: normal;
}

a.downloadLink:hover { 
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line;
	font-size: 12px;
	color: #000000;
	font-weight: normal;
}

/*   DESIGN PROCESS PAGE    */

#designprocessP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	/*height:431px;*/
	z-index:3;
}

.bodytext13 {	
	font-family: Arial, Helvetica, sans-serif;
	color: #21557C;
	font-size: 13px;
	font-weight: normal;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

.whitebodytextbold {	
	font-family: Arial, Helvetica, sans-serif;
	color: #FFFFFF;
	font-size: 13px;
	font-weight: bold;
	font-variant: normal;
	text-decoration: none;
	font-style: normal;
}

/*   DESIGN PORTFOLIO PAGE    */

#designportfolioP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	height:487px;
	z-index:3;
}

#designportfoliobackgroundimageLayer {
	position:absolute;
	left:529px;
	width: 230px;
	top: 384px; 
	height:226px;
	background-image:   url(images/background2.gif);
	background-repeat: no-repeat; 
	z-index:2;
}


a.portfoliolink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#21557C;
	text-decoration: none;
}

a.portfoliolink: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-style: normal;
	line-height: normal;
	font-weight: bold;
	font-variant: normal;
	text-transform: none;
	color: #000000;
	text-decoration: underline;
}

/*   INDUSTRIAL PORTFOLIO PAGE    */

#industrialportfolioP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	/*height:340px;*/
	z-index:3;
}

/*   SITE MAP PAGE    */

#siteMapPagetextLayer {
	position:relative;
	left:0px;
	width: 606px;
	top:0px;
	/*height:340px;*/
	z-index:3;
}

.largeText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: bold;
}

a.largeText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 14px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: boldl;
}

a.largeText:hover { 
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line;
	color: #8B94A4;
	font-size: 14px;
	font-weight: bold;
}

.medText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 13px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: bold;
}

a.medText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 13px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: boldl;
}

a.medText:hover { 
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line;
	font-size: 13px;
	color: #8B94A4;
	font-weight: bold;
}

.smlText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 11px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: bold;
}

a.smlText {  
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 11px;
	color: #1D4B6D; 
	text-decoration:none; 
	font-weight: boldl;
}

a.smlText:hover { 
	font-family: Arial, Helvetica, sans-serif;
	text-decoration: underline;
	font-size: 11px;
	color: #8B94A4;
	font-weight: bold;
}
